**Capacity note — Vellastra dispatch simulator.** For the eng sync: simulating the 40-car Marrowgate tower at 10x speed saturates one worker at roughly 9k rider events/sec, so we'll shard by bank rather than by floor. Memory stays flat if the event ring is sized correctly. The knobs we propose locking in are these.

tuning table, hahof-tafop:
RATE_LIMITS = {
    "ulaix": 10,
    "wenath": 1,
}

Finance Review Summary — Corvane Product Line Pricing

Prepared for sales leads.

Our review of the Corvane line shows current list prices sit roughly 8% below comparable offerings, while gross margin has slipped to 31% due to component cost inflation. We recommend a staged increase: 4% at the next catalog refresh, with a further 3% contingent on renewal rates holding. Discount authority should be tightened to 10% without director approval. Volume customers will receive advance notice. The rationale tied to our broader plans is noted below.

board note of tahog-yagef: Headcount on the Ralael team goes from 9 to 80 by the end of April. Gross margin on Ralael came in at 15 percent against a plan of 5 percent.

## Further reading

New team members should understand how Stormwire fans out weather alerts before making changes. The fan-out stage deduplicates alerts by region, applies subscriber preferences, and dispatches through three delivery channels with independent retry policies. Misconfiguring any of these can cause duplicate or dropped alerts, so please read carefully. The full architecture document, including sequence diagrams and failure-mode notes, is maintained here.

runbook for tagug-hafog: https://jira.lumiclabs.internal/projects/pages/pages/9773c0d8

## Brambleworks Environments: Cron-to-Orchestrator Migration

New team members: all scheduled jobs formerly in crontab on the Brambleworks batch hosts now run in the Fernwheel workflow engine. Staging migrated first; production followed two weeks later after the retry semantics were validated. Each environment has its own worker pool. The per-environment settings are reproduced below.

config for bajeg-kadug:
holix:
  log_level: warn
  metrics_host: metrics.holix.tolvaqsys.internal
  pool_size: 8